Purpose: The present investigation focuses on the scope and familiarity with Web 2.0 displayed by academic librarians in the city of Tabriz. It aims to find a scale by which to ascertain the tendency and preparedness of librarians to adopt the said technology.
Methodology: A survey was implemented using a questionnaire devised by the researchers. Thirty five librarians were surveyed
Findings: familiarity and use of Web 2.0 tools by librarians was (2.5) and (2.7). Findings: The average of Familiarity with each of the Web 2.0 tools was; Blogs (3.25), social networking (3), RSS (2.65), wiki (2.5), instant messaging (2.22), social bookmarks (2/2), podcasts (2), online image sharing (1.94). In addition, rate of acceptance for welcoming web 2.0 technologies in future was (3.7).
Conclusion: Some academic librarians were well versed in Web 2.0 tools such as weblogs, wikis, RSS and various social networks. However, in general, there had been limited knowledge concerning podcasts, photograms and social bookmarking. While librarians displayed high aptitude in employing weblogs, photograms and other forms of online in which image sharing were in the least. They displayed, however, a high rate of acceptance for welcoming web 2.0 technologies in future. Primary impediment in using Web 2.0 stemmed from inadequate training.
